Be Prepared on the Water: RYA First Aid Course - Saturday 28th February

Do you know how to respond to a medical emergency on or around the water? Could you confidently perform CPR, or recognise and treat cold water shock?

The RYA First Aid Course is designed specifically for boaters and those spending time by the water. This one-day course combines practical, hands-on training with essential theory, giving you the skills and confidence to deal with real-life situations.

Topics covered include:

  • The recovery position
  • CPR
  • Drowning
  • Cold water shock and hypothermia
  • Seasickness and dehydration
  • Requesting medical advice and assistance by VHF
  • Helicopter rescue procedures

We still have a couple of spaces available on the upcoming course, which will be held at Keyhaven Yacht Club on Saturday 28th February, starting at 9.00am.

The course costs £75 per person for members and is an invaluable addition to your boating knowledgewhether you're regularly afloat or supporting others from shore.
